分流应该选什么服务器?负载均衡服务器和CDN服务器对比全解析
卡尔云官网
www.kaeryun.com
在现代企业级网络中,分流服务器(Dedicated Server)是一个非常重要的配置,尤其是在需要处理大量并发请求、高流量场景下,面对各种服务器选择的困扰,很多人并不清楚分流应该选什么服务器,或者说,分流服务器和普通服务器有什么区别,本文将从多个维度详细解析分流服务器的选择标准和适用场景,帮助你做出明智的决策。
分流服务器的作用
分流服务器主要用于负载均衡,将大量的请求均匀地分配到多个服务器上,以提升整体系统的吞吐量和稳定性,分流服务器就像是一个“分担员”,负责将用户的请求分散到多个服务器中,避免单个服务器的过载。
在实际应用中,分流服务器通常与Web服务器、API服务器等其他服务器协同工作,形成一个高效处理请求的系统,一个电商网站在高峰时段可能需要将所有的订单提交请求分流到多个后端服务器,以加快订单处理速度,提升用户体验。
分流服务器的类型
根据功能和应用场景,分流服务器可以分为以下几种类型:
负载均衡服务器(Load Balancer)
负载均衡服务器的主要任务是将请求均匀地分配到多个后端服务器上,这种服务器通常配置有负载均衡算法,能够根据后端服务器的负载情况自动调整分配比例,确保每个服务器的负载均衡。
负载均衡服务器通常支持多种负载均衡策略,例如轮询、加权轮询、随机、基于CPU使用率、基于内存使用率等,这些策略可以根据具体的业务需求进行配置,以达到最佳的负载均衡效果。
CDN服务器(Content Delivery Network)
CDN服务器主要用于处理高并发、高带宽的区域性请求,例如视频流服务、图片上传等,CDN服务器通过将大量的数据存储在多个地理位置上的服务器上,能够快速响应用户的请求,减少带宽消耗。
与普通负载均衡服务器不同,CDN服务器更注重数据的快速访问和高带宽传输,而不是均匀地分配请求到多个服务器上。
常规服务器
常规服务器是指没有特殊功能的服务器,主要用于简单的Web服务或单线程处理,这类服务器通常不具备负载均衡或CDN功能,适用于小规模的业务场景。
选择分流服务器的注意事项
在选择分流服务器时,需要根据具体的业务需求和场景来决定应该选择哪种类型的服务器,以下是一些需要注意的关键点:
带宽限制
分流服务器的带宽是决定其性能的重要因素之一,如果带宽不足,即使选择了功能强大的服务器,也无法满足高并发请求的需求,在选择分流服务器时,需要先明确业务的带宽需求。
服务器的带宽和性能
除了带宽之外,服务器本身的带宽和性能也是需要考虑的因素,如果需要处理大量的并发请求,选择高带宽、性能稳定的服务器是必要的。
安全性
分流服务器的安全性同样不容忽视,需要确保服务器的物理环境和网络环境安全,防止遭受DDoS攻击或其他安全威胁。
动态扩展能力
在业务高峰期,可能需要动态地增加分流服务器的数量,选择支持动态扩展的服务器是必要的。
分流服务器的配置
在选择了合适的分流服务器类型后,还需要进行详细的配置,以确保其能够充分发挥性能,以下是一些常见的配置步骤:
- 配置负载均衡算法:根据业务需求,选择合适的负载均衡算法,例如轮询、加权轮询等。
- 配置负载均衡策略:设置负载均衡策略,例如基于CPU使用率、基于内存使用率等。
- 配置CDN功能(如果适用):如果选择了CDN服务器,需要配置CDN的相关功能,例如CDN的区域分布、CDN服务器的缓存策略等。
- 配置动态扩展机制:如果需要动态扩展,需要配置负载均衡服务器的伸缩策略,例如基于负载均衡、基于CPU使用率等。
分流服务器是企业级网络中非常重要的配置,其选择和配置直接影响系统的性能和稳定性,根据业务需求,可以选择负载均衡服务器、CDN服务器或常规服务器,在选择时,需要综合考虑带宽、性能、安全性等因素,并根据业务需求进行详细的配置,通过合理配置分流服务器,可以有效提升系统的处理能力,为用户提供更好的服务体验。
卡尔云官网
www.kaeryun.com